Definition: Iris Pseudacorus |
Iris PseudacorusNoun1. Common yellow-flowered iris of Europe and North Africa, naturalized in United States and often cultivated. Source: WordNet 1.7.1 Copyright © 2001 by Princeton University. All rights reserved. |
Synonyms: Iris PseudacorusSynonyms: yellow flag (n), yellow iris (n), yellow water flag (n). (additional references) |
